Double Sided Wood Burner

A double-sided wood stove to your home is a great way to create a focal point and connect two rooms. They are also great if you have an open plan space and are looking to give definition to your living or lounge space.

This stove by Vesta comes with two doors that open with accent air and tertiary controls in polished stainless steel.

Double-sided wood stoves are ideal for those who want to create a focal point to their home. Double-sided log heaters can be used to divide rooms in an open-plan property or in the event that you have a central fireplace breast. They are also great for homeowners who would like to have an open fire but live in smoke-free zones.

Designed to be built into a stud or partition wall These wood burning stoves are able to heat both rooms, while offering a stunning visual view of the fire. They can be free standing or inset and are available in a variety of styles, both traditional and contemporary to match any style of home. Some of the best Woodburning stoves dual-aspect wood stoves come with an air wash system that keeps the glass clean and helps prevent the accumulation of soot.

They're ideal for homes with a central chimney breast

If your house has a central chimney which separates two rooms and is a double-sided wood burner can create a stunning feature of flames between those spaces. These fireplaces, also referred to as see-through ones are ideal for those who want to tear down walls to create a more open space, and also connect two separate living areas.

There are a myriad of styles to pick from, including many combining traditional and contemporary styles. These can be adapted to any kind of home. The Hunter Herald 8 double-sided woodburner is a classic design that is suitable for period homes and cottages in the countryside, while the Mendip Churchill double-sided log burner is modern and sleek.

Based on your preferred heating method the fires are available in both wood and gas burning versions. You can make them more personal by using different fixings, including window bars and canopy options, or even brassware door furniture to achieve the desired appearance. Some are even able to be vented through ceilings which is a great option if you're planning on creating a more industrial or minimalist style.

It is recommended to hire an experienced stove installer for the installation of a new fireplace. However, you can install double-sided fireplaces inside an existing chimney breast with minimal remodeling. It requires a small amount of work to the existing opening, and the expense of a structural lintel as well as safety glass on one side. This could be in the range of PS100s.

The other kind of double sided fires are designed to be placed into a pre-fabricated chimney which functions in the same way as a standard chimney. This gives you more flexibility regarding where the stove can be situated in a space and is a cost-effective alternative if your home doesn't currently have a chimney, or if it was constructed without one.

They're a great way to keep two rooms warm

Double sided stoves are a great way to heat two rooms at the same time. They can be set up as a central feature in an open-plan room or embedded in the wall that divides. They can be installed in a traditional or modern style. They can also be a good option for homes that have chimneys at the center of the building. They can also help to create a focal point and a distinctive feature in your home.

They are a great option for heating two rooms because the hot air rises. The air can then be transferred to the room above through vents and grilles. This is a simple and inexpensive way to heat the space. However, it is essential to make sure you have the correct vents and grilles. They should be large enough to move maximum heat. It is also recommended to put the vents in the ceiling as this will allow the heat to move through the rafters and into the space above.
